Public relations, in its simplest sense, is the management of information flow from an individual or an organization to the public and target audience. It is within the sphere of marketing and advertising. However, unlike advertising, public relations operates under subtlety. Communication under the concept of public relations must be less direct, targeting the specific interests of the target audience of your brand.
Most companies, government and non-government organizations use public relations to increase the public awareness of their brands. Most of the time, PR is used side by side advertising techniques as a part of an integrated marketing campaign. The most common form of PR is shown during election campaigns.
The goal of a PR agency Singapore is to persuade its target audience to maintain a certain set of thinking, mindset or lifestyle. A good public relations agency, therefore, is creative, organized and is clear in communication of its goals. PR acknowledges that subtle communication is more effective than the direct communication.
Since Singapore is a regional business hub, many companies subscribe to public relations agencies to communicate their brands and their goals. It is important to know more about PR agencies in Singapore since they are the communication backbone of companies in the city-state.
In Singapore, PR agencies are governed by the Institute of Public Relations Singapore or the IPRS. It is the sole public relations regulating body in Singapore. Basically, the task of the IPRS is to maintain the highest standards in the public relations industry in Singapore. It was established in the 1970. It holds seminars and symposia to facilitate exchange of ideas among public relations practitioners in the city-state.
There are a lot of PR agencies operating in Singapore. Some of these agencies are part of international advertising companies. One example is the In.Fom Asia and Ogilvy Public Relations. According to their website, Ogilvy “operates at the intersection of influencer management, behavior change and narrative to create, improve and amplify brand favorability and reputation.” They were awarded as the “Most Creative Agency” several times.
Another multinational PR agency in Singapore is the Lewis PR. It has 25 wholly-owned offices around the world. They capitalize on the power of storytelling in their marketing campaigns.
The Hoffman Agency established its Singapore office in 1996. Their clients are mostly technology and IT companies. They also specializes in digital marketing.
Because of the advent of the internet, there is an apparent boom in digital marketing nowadays. Public relations agencies acknowledge that the audience is now social media savvy, thus, they must employ strategic social media advertising as a part of their whole communication campaigns. These changing trends affect the strategies of these pr agencies. As mentioned, they have started to incorporate this emerging type of marketing communication.
